How Long Does Ovulation Last? Ovulation itself lasts: 👉 12–24 hours But your fertile window is longer. What is the Fertile Window? Your fertile window includes: 5 days before ovulation Ovulation day 👉 Total: about 5–6 days Why Timing Matters Sperm can survive up to 5 days, but the egg only survives for a short time. That’s why trying before ovulation is more effective.
